What is CDMA repeater?

A CDMA repeater is a device that extends the signal range for cell phone providers that use the CDMA technology. CDMA (Code Division Multiple Access) is one of the technologies cell phone companies use for their phone service. More information on CDMA is available here: http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/CDMA


Mapi and tapi?

MAPI stands for Messaging Application Programming Interface while TAPI stands for Telephony Application Programming Interface. MAPI is an interface that simulates an exchange server's operations while TAPI is used to connect a telephone to a computer.
